Art

  • The Fourth-grade child learned how to blend different pastel colors to create various shades and tones.
  • They explored different techniques for applying pastels, such as layering, smudging, and blending.
  • The child learned about composition and how to create a visually balanced and interesting artwork using pastels.
  • They also learned about different subjects that can be depicted using pastels, such as landscapes, still life, and portraits.

English Language Arts

  • The child practiced their descriptive writing skills by using words to describe the colors, textures, and details in their pastel artwork.
  • They learned to write artist statements, explaining the inspiration and meaning behind their pastel paintings.
  • The child explored art-related vocabulary, such as hue, saturation, contrast, and perspective.
  • They also had the opportunity to read and analyze art-related texts and articles.

For continued development, encourage the child to experiment with different pastel techniques, such as using pastel pencils or blending with tortillions. They can also explore different subject matters, such as animals, abstract art, or historical events, to further expand their artistic skills and creativity. Additionally, encourage them to visit art galleries or museums to gain inspiration from other artists' pastel works.
